Combined with account risk percentage and stop loss levels, volatility-adjusted sizing helps maintain portfolio-level risk management across diverse trading strategies.","q":"How does volatility adjusted position sizing work?"},{"a":"Position-sizing recommends fixed fractional sizing: risk a consistent percentage of your account per trade (commonly 1-2%). Your position size is calculated by dividing your account risk amount by your stop loss distance. Position-sizing also applies liquidity constraints and portfolio diversification limits to ensure your position size doesn't exceed market depth or violate your portfolio-level position limits.","q":"How much capital should I risk per position?"},{"a":"Position-sizing determines maximum position size constrained by pool liquidity, preventing slippage and market impact.
